Definition of repeat

noun
  1. an event that repeats; "the events today were a repeat of yesterday's"
verb
  1. to say, state, or perform again; "She kept reiterating her request"
  2. make or do or perform again; "He could never replicate his brilliant performance of the magic trick"

Rhyming tips for songwriters

When using "repeat" in your lyrics, consider mixing perfect rhymes with near rhymes (slant rhymes) for a more natural flow. Perfect rhymes like beat, compete, cheat create a satisfying resolution, while slant rhymes add variety and keep listeners engaged.

Since "repeat" has 2 syllables, try matching it with words of similar length for a balanced meter. Multi-syllable rhymes often sound more sophisticated than single-syllable pairs.
